🚨 Shocking: Frontier LLMs score 85-95% on standard coding benchmarks. We gave them equivalent problems in languages they couldn't have memorized. They collapsed to 0-11%. Presenting EsoLang-Bench. Accepted to the Logical Reasoning and ICBINB workshops at ICLR 2026 🧵

2026 is a terrible time to build a robotics company. Imagine building a software company without AWS, Stripe, or GitHub. Everything from scratch. That's robotics today. Most robotics teams waste their first 6–12 months rebuilding the same data infrastructure, telemetry, internal tools, pipelines. None of it is core IP. I started @AlloyRobotics to SPEEDRUN all of it.
